Communities can receive excellent service for less cost by contracting for fire services from Rural/Metro, the leading provider of private sector fire protection in the United States. As a private company, Rural/Metro must provide excellent service and be economical to remain competitive.

Rural/Metro's innovation allows the company to be extremely adaptive and capable of serving many differing emergency service environments.

In some communities we serve, the local government contracts with Rural/Metro to provide fire protection services. We become the community's fire department and are accountable to the local government for our performance and activities. These "master contracts," formed primarily with incorporated municipalities and fire districts, are funded through the tax base.

In other areas we serve, the local government does not provide fire protection services, and/or there is no tax base to support fire protection services. In these areas, Rural/Metro contracts directly with individual home and business owners who pay annual subscription fees for fire protection. Even in these areas, Rural/Metro works closely with local governments to ensure high quality performance.

Regardless of which method provides the funding for our fire department, we are proud that our costs for the services we provide are generally lower than that of comparable communities. Every community has a finite amount of money to spend on emergency services. Rural/Metro works wisely and innovatively to ensure the community receives exceptional service and value for the money it spends on emergency services.
